The overview below groups typical Storm Damage Cleanup proj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Irving,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Labor Costs - Typically range from $200 to $600 depending on the extent of debris removal and cleanup needed after storm damage. Larger properties or severe damage may increase labor expenses significantly.
Debris Removal Fees - Usually fall between $150 and $500, with costs influenced by the volume and type of debris such as fallen branches, damaged roofing, or broken trees.
Equipment and Disposal - Can add $100 to $400 to the total cost, covering rental of equipment like dumpsters or trucks, and disposal fees for storm debris and damaged materials.
Additional Services - Services such as water extraction or mold remediation may range from $200 to $1,000, depending on the severity of damage and complexity of cleanup required by local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
